**Day One Checklist — Pool Car Key Cabinet**

Locate the grey key cabinet by the loading bay door at Tollgate House. Pool car keys for the Verity fleet hang on numbered hooks; sign the wall sheet when taking or returning a set. Check fuel card is in the glovebox before leaving. Keys must be back by 18:00. Never pass keys directly between drivers. To open the cabinet, enter the code below on the keypad.

badge for hahog-kajop: bdg-OOCJJ-0

Subject: Fare rules engine — key rotation

Hi,

Quick one for your review queue: we're rotating the service key for Fernledger, the rules engine that computes shipping fees at checkout. Nothing dramatic triggered it — just the quarterly schedule — but since you asked to eyeball all rotations touching the pricing path, here's the rundown. Old key gets revoked Friday at noon, the rules evaluator and the fee simulator both pick up the new one via config reload, no downtime expected. New key for the evaluator endpoint is below:

app token of hawif-kafof = kto15_B3AN0KfpZRy4TLc

Handover for the Bramblewick temporary site (while Osier House is being renovated): couriers go to the side entrance on the mezzanine, not the main lobby — reception there belongs to another tenant and they get grumpy. Meeting rooms are booked through the shared wall calendar, not the usual system, and the kitchenette milk order runs Tuesdays. Keep the stationery cupboard key in the top drawer of desk 14. For the main suite door, which locks automatically after 18:00, use the entry code below.

turnstile pass: bdg-YEOZLM-79341408

Subject: Contrast audit handoff

Hi all — quick note for the newcomers on team Glimmerkit. The color-contrast accessibility audit for the Pondside dashboard is changing hands this sprint. We're partway through the component library (buttons and banners are done, charts are not), and the tracking sheet lives in the audit folder. Going forward, all questions, findings, and review requests for the contrast work should go to our new owner.

signatory, yahog-badug: Quenix Ulaael